What Sets Australian Wagyu Apart?


Australian Wagyu is celebrated for its superior marbling, achieved through meticulous breeding and feeding practices. Integrating Japanese Wagyu genetics with Australian farming expertise results in both luxurious and sustainable beef. This fusion produces a melt-in-your-mouth texture and a depth of flavour that is unparalleled.

Icon XB Wagyu


Exclusive to Moco Food Services in Queensland, Icon XB Wagyu represents the epitome of premium beef. This Wagyu is a crossbreed of Japanese Wagyu and Angus cattle, resulting in a product with rich, buttery marbling and a tender texture. Grain-finished for over 12 months and free from artificial growth hormones, Icon XB Wagyu offers marbling scores ranging from MB4 to MB9+, ensuring a consistent and luxurious dining experience.

Jack's Creek


Jack's Creek is globally recognized for producing award-winning Wagyu beef that delivers unparalleled marbling, tenderness, and flavour. Sourced from the lush pastures of Australia, Jack's Creek combines Japanese Wagyu genetics with Australian farming excellence to deliver exceptional Wagyu beef to discerning chefs, retailers, and consumers worldwide. Their Wagyu is grain-fed for a minimum of 400 days, ensuring deep marbling and a buttery texture.

Premium Wagyu Cuts


Our range of Wagyu beef includes various cuts, each carefully selected to showcase the unique qualities of Australian Wagyu.

  • Wagyu Scotch Fillets: Known for its abundant marbling and rich flavour, also known as a Ribeye it is a favourite among chefs and meat lovers. The intense marbling makes this cut exceptionally tender, ensuring a juicy and flavour-packed experience.

  • Wagyu Sirloin: A balanced cut with both tenderness and flavour, Wagyu sirloin is perfect for grilling, roasting, or pan-searing. The fine marbling of Australian Wagyu is cut from the striploin and ensures every bite is tender and full of flavour.

  • Wagyu Eye Fillet: If you're after the ultimate in tenderness, look no further than the Wagyu fillet. With minimal fat but still marbled for flavour, this cut from the tenderloin is ideal for fine dining establishments that value both texture and taste.

  • Wagyu Flank Steak: Known for its deep flavour and tenderness, Wagyu flank steak is great for braising or grilling. The marbling ensures that this cut remains juicy and tender, offering a satisfying dining experience.

  • Wagyu Rump: This cut combines a leaner profile with excellent marbling, offering a balance of tenderness and beefy flavour. It’s perfect for grilling or roasting, making it a versatile choice for any menu with the option to cut rumps roasts, rumps caps (Picanha) or Rost Biff.
